Hades, the Greek god of the underworld, is often depicted as a figure who presides over the realm of the dead, ensuring that souls are judged and assigned to their respective afterlives. Unlike other gods, he was not considered evil but rather a necessary part of the cosmic order. His outcome in mythology is one of permanence and authority, ruling over the underworld for eternity without seeking to leave his domain. Ultimately, he embodies the inevitability of death and the importance of honoring the deceased.
